The Role You will Play

  • The Associate Actuary will provide pension consulting/actuarial services for various types of pension plans.
  • This role will reconcile and review pension valuation results including review of liabilities, sample lives, detailed gains/loss analysis, pricing tools and projection models.
  • The Associate Actuary is entrusted to manage projects on-budget and on-time.

Background Profile

  • 4+ years of pension actuarial experience
  • Expertise with all aspects of pension plans - single employer/ multiemployer and/or public sector
  • Working knowledge of Taft Hartley
  • Proficient in pension plan actuarial valuations including accounting reports, liability determination, funding analysis
  • Strong oral and written communication skills with the ability to communicate complex actuarial issues clearly and concisely to a non-technical audience
  • Preferred experience in Proval, Access, SQL, and/or JAVA
  • FSA or ASA with interest to continue on to FSA, required
  • Bachelor’s Degree from a four-year college or university
